Uremic changes induced by experimental urinary retention in goats.

Summary
Urinary retention in goats causes uremia, indicated by rising blood urea nitrogen and creatinine. Urethrotomy can relieve obstruction and reverse uremia within four days.

Background:
- Urinary retention leading to uremia is a critical condition in livestock.
- Understanding the clinical and pathological progression of uremia is essential for diagnosis and treatment.
Purpose of the Study:
- To clinically, clinico-pathologically, and pathologically investigate uremia induced by artificial urethrobstruction (UO) in goats.
- To identify key diagnostic indicators for the uremic stage.
- To evaluate the efficacy of urethrotomy in treating uremia.
Main Methods:
- Induction of urethrobstruction in four male goats.
- Monitoring of blood urea nitrogen (BUN), serum creatinine, sodium, chloride, glucose, and potassium levels.
- Clinical, clinico-pathological, and pathological examinations.
- Surgical intervention (urethrotomy) in three goats after 3-4 days of UO.
Main Results:
- Consistent increases in BUN and serum creatinine were observed, serving as reliable indicators of uremia.
- Electrolyte and glucose level changes followed distinct patterns during uremia.
- Bladder rupture led to severe dehydration and death within 8-13 days.
- Urethrotomy enabled reurination and recovery from uremia within 4 days in treated goats.
Conclusions:
- Artificial urethrobstruction in goats effectively models urinary retention-induced uremia.
- Elevated BUN and creatinine are crucial diagnostic markers for uremia.
- Urethrotomy is a viable treatment for reversing uremia caused by urethrobstruction in goats.
